Polyvinylpyrrolidone-stabilised gold nanoparticle coatings inhibit blood protein adsorption

Hanuma Reddy Tiyyagura,
Rebeka Rudolf,
Matej Bracic

Abstract: In this work, the ability of polyvinylpyrrolidone (PVP)-stabilised gold nanoparticle (AuNP) coatings to inhibit blood protein adsorption was evaluated by studying time-resolved solid–liquid interactions of the coatings with the model blood protein bovine serum albumin (BSA). Inhibiting unspecific blood protein adsorption is of crucial importance for blood-contacting implant devices, e.g. vascular grafts, stents, artificial joints, and others, as a preventive strategy for bacterial biofilm formation.
